The Satlink ST5150 is a workhorse in the satellite installation and service industry. Known for its durability, large 5-inch LCD screen, and comprehensive features (DVB-S/S2, constellation diagram, spectrum analyzer, and Wi-Fi for app control), it remains a favorite among professional installers and hobbyists.
